§ 91.110 — May acquire by purchase.

Text
Every such city shall have the right and is hereby expressly given the power to acquire, by purchase, as herein provided, a waterworks system, consisting of pipes, mains, machinery, buildings, standpipes, reservoirs, easements, rights-of-way, water supply and such real estate as is necessarily connected therewith for the successful operation thereof, including the franchises and rights granted thereto by the city, and any leasehold rights, and any other water supply that may be necessary or that the city may deem necessary, whether owned by the water company or other person or corporation, and said city is hereby given the power to erect and construct such waterworks system as herein provided.

Legislative History
(RSMo 1939 § 7808)
Prior revisions: 1929 § 7663; 1919 § 9101; 1909 § 9926
